Fully bio-based composite foams made of wheat gluten and disintegrated spruce tree bark
New lightweight materials made from wheat gluten and disintegrated spruce tree bark were studied. Disintegration of bark by dry milling resulted in rather isodiametric particles, whereas steaming and refining resulted in a more fibrous material.

Effects of Ultrasound on Mass Transfer within the Boundary Layer during Wood Vacuum Drying
Ultrasound was applied to enhance mass transfer within the boundary layer during wood vacuum drying. Fast growing poplar (Populus tomentosa) was used as the specimen in this work.
